TL;DR Summary

Senators Josh Hawley and Rand Paul clashed over the future of TikTok on the Senate floor, with Hawley attempting to pass a bill to prohibit the app from operating in the US and ban commercial activity with its parent company, ByteDance. Paul objected, citing the First Amendment and the Constitution's prohibition of bills of attainder. Hawley argued that TikTok has the ability to track Americans' data and personal lives, while Paul suggested that domestic Big Tech companies also collect vast amounts of data from American users. Hawley's bill to ban TikTok on government devices was signed into law in December.
